    Fast track hvac installed a ducted heat pump at my residence the first week of May 2024. In the first week I had them return three times to fix improperly wired thermostat, no heat to 1 room, and low air flow problems. In the first week I noticed two of the rooms in the house to be 5-6 degrees off of the rest of the house. I contacted the owner, **** ******, and he mentioned that he thought he would need to return to address this issue. He returned for the fourth time and says he put a diverter on something and to let him know if that fixerd it. Within a day it was obvious that the problem was not resolved. I reached out to him again several times throughout the summer and got response. During the summer hot months the temperature of the two problem rooms was ***** degrees hotter than the rest of the house with the A/C running. Now mid winter those two rooms are ***** degrees colder than the rest of the house with the heat running. Early December the outdoor heat pump iced over so bad andt the fan had so much ice on it that caused the unit to be so out of balance that it was shaking the house. **** actually showed up to tell me he would need to look at the manual to check for differnt settings and would get back to me. I asked about the temp issues in the house and he scheduled time to fix the ducting in the attic. He rescheduled twice in december, and never showed up on the third scheduled day. I have emailed several times, texted, called, left messages, driven to the storefront and left notes. I have not gotten a response in 6 weeks. I looked in my attic myself and found ducting not connected, over 20 joints improperly sealed, a gap in the ducting 2inch x 12 inch blowing hot air in the attic. multiple uninsulated spots, insulation missing or moved during installation and not replaced. I have contacted other **** companies to repair the work that should be warrantied. I am being told the repairs could be as high as $10,000 to replace the entire ducting.
